unbuntu20.04 安装mysql
ubuntu20.04 安装mysql
ubuntu20.04自带的mysql 版本是8.0,安装完成后会出现Access denied的报错,这里介绍安装mysql5.7
1.安装所需的软件包
apt-get update
apt-get install wget
2.下载MySQL存储包
mkdir /downloads
cd /downloads
wget wget https://dev.mysql.com/get/mysql-apt-config_0.8.12-1_all.deb
dpkg -i mysql-apt-config_0.8.12-1_all.deb
3.在弹出的虚拟机弹框中选择unbuntu仿生,然后选择mysql5.7版本进行安装如下:
4.更新mysql包存储库
apt-get update
5.查看当前mysql包安装的镜像源
apt-cache policy mysql-server
//此时就能看到除了默认的8.0版本,增加了5.7版本的安装源
6.安装5.7的对应版本:
//安装客户端
apt-get install mysql-client=5.7.32-1ubuntu18.04
//安装服务端
apt-get install mysql-community-server=5.7.32-1ubuntu18.04
apt-get install mysql-server=5.7.32-1ubuntu18.04//问题:
1.安装过程中可能会出现某些依赖没有下载下来,就单独执行apt install 下载对应依赖
2.报错:mysql-server depends on mysql-community-server (= 5.7.19-1ubuntu16.04); however:Package mysql-community-server is not configured yet.
//解决如下:
先执行 sudo apt-get install -f 如果不能解决,则继续下面的
### purge
sudo apt-get purge mysql-server mysql-community-server
### update
sudo apt-get autoclean && sudo apt-get clean && sudo apt-get update
### upgrade
sudo apt-get upgrade
### re-installing
sudo apt-get install mysql-server and mysql-community-server
然后再重新安装服务端和客户端即可正常
7.安装完成之后会出现弹框设置root密码:
//上述密码设置完成之后即可通过
mysql -V 查看版本是5.7.XX
//然后就可以通过
mysql -u root -p
密码登录
8.开启远程连接
//1.修改配置文件,注释掉bing-address 如下图:
sudo vim /etc/mysql/mysql.conf.d/mysqld.cnf
//2.修改用户 localhost为 %
select * from user;
update user set host="%" where user="root";
flush privileges;
//3.有的可能还要打开3306防火墙
sudo ufw allow 3306
执行完毕之后就可实现远程连接。
unbuntu20.04 安装mysql相关推荐
- Ubuntu 18.04 安装 MySQL 5.7【解决普通用户登录、密码修改、远程访问等问题】
之前在Ubuntu 16.04安装 MySQL的时候很顺利,这次在 Ubuntu 18.04 中安装 MySQL 5.7.23 中,遇到一些坑,折腾了好久,这里做一个记录. 1. 安装数据库 # 安装 ...
- Ubuntu 18.04 安装 mysql 并且设置远程可登陆连接
Ubuntu18.04 安装MySQL 环境信息: OS:Ubuntu18.04 MySQL: 5.7.25-0ubuntu0.18.04.2 1.安装MySQL 在 Ubuntu 18.04 中 ...
- django本地安装mysql_Ununtu 15.04 安装MySql(Django连接Mysql)
本文介绍Ubuntu 15.04下安装MySQL ubuntu 15.04安装mysql django项目连接mysql 一.安装数据库 1.sudo apt-get install mysql-se ...
- Ubuntu 16.04安装MySQL(5.7.18)
Ubuntu 16.04安装MySQL(5.7.18) 此篇为http://www.cnblogs.com/EasonJim/p/7139275.html的分支页. 安装MySQL前需要做如下了解: ...
- ubuntu 16.04安装mysql_Ubuntu 16.04 安装mysql 5.7.16
遇到问题(一般都会自己换 源,,保证自己的是正确,不然好多装不上) mysql 5.7开启远程 一个朋友在使用ubuntu-server 16.04安装mysql,设置远程访问的时候出现了问题,请我帮 ...
- Ubuntu16.04安装MySQL笔记
Ubuntu16.04安装MySQL 下载文件:https://dev.mysql.com/downloads/repo/apt/ 通过winscp(安装及使用) 将此文件上传到服务器root目录 利 ...
- 【MySQL】ubuntu16.04安装mysql,然后源码编译Qt5.12.4版本的libqsqlmysql.so
一.Ubuntu16.04.5 安装 MySQL 1.使用apt命令安装 sudo apt install mysql-server 安装过程会提示,推荐设置MySQL的root用户密码(注意:这里r ...
- Ubuntu12.04 安装MySQL简单步骤
2019独角兽企业重金招聘Python工程师标准>>> 一.安装mysql 在ubuntu12.04 中只要执行两条命令即可: sudo apt-get install mysql- ...
- ubuntu18.04安装mysql
ubuntu18.04中,默认情况下mysql默认包含在apt软件存储库中,要安装它只需要更新服务器上的包索引并安装默认包apt-get. 1.安装mysql sudo apt-get update ...
- 【数据库】Ubuntu18.04安装MySQL详解
00. 目录 文章目录 00. 目录 01. 安装MySQL 02. 配置MySQL 03. 查看MySQL状态 04. 配置远程访问MySQL 05. 问题分析 06. 附录 01. 安装MySQL ...
最新文章
- python链接mysql 判断是否成功_【初学python】使用python连接mysql数据查询结果并显示...
- 缓存处理类(MemoryCache结合文件缓存)
- cstring转为long64_CString 与其他数据类型的转换(转)
- jvm垃圾内存回收问题
- C++中int id[sizeof(unsigned long)]的语句,正确吗?
- apt-get erro
- lvs负载均衡—高可用集群(keepalived)
- python显示shape为(224,224,64)的图像?plt.imshow
- tcp长连接java_JAVA TCP长连接
- gff3转mysql_GBrowse的安装和使用
- 关于shiro使用心得
- 高清银行LOGO图片整合分享
- jQuery手机网站导航下拉菜单代码
- 七、基于机器学习方法对销售预测的研究
- 家政预约小程序设计开发(附近师傅+在线抢单服务APP)
- CSS+HTML实现倾斜导航条
- linux下cat导出日志,Linux命令:cat
- Swift 复数变量定义
- 基于mochiweb的chatty聊天室1
- SVN添加账户及删除MyEclipse中记住的SVN账户名密码信息
热门文章
- css_径向渐变 radial-gradient()/css generator样式生成器
- 曲卉:高阶增长黑客实战营
- Keil警告:warning: #223-D: function “xxx“ declared implicitly解决
- Android沉浸式的两种方法
- C++/openCV修改视频分辨率
- stc12c5a60s 超声波HC-SR04测距
- esp01s改造老旧吸尘器连入天猫精灵语音控制(blinker + 阿里云)
- C++multimap 003:冷血格斗场
- Linux -- 代理服务器(Squid Server)的配置与应用1
- python自学视频下载_Python下载哔哩哔哩学习视频